  4. Cyberkingz

    Charging rate appears to be below 1C

    Sounds like you're misunderstanding C-rates. Li batteries are designed to handle over 1C at low SoC that’s why they can pull 350–500 kW early on. But it's not sustainable to hold that output current rate as battery voltage increases. 1C sustained is aggressive for longevity, not a safe ceiling...
